The debut animated series Bad Dinosaurs follows the hilarious shenanigans of a Tyrannosaurs family as they struggle to deal with the difficult phases and trials of life in the prehistoric wilderness of nowhere.

Described as a ‘high-octane thrill ride’ spread across the Mesozoic period, this animated series is sure to make you feel good as the T-Rex family struggles to survive while being surrounded by other majorly incompetent dinosaurs.

An interesting fact about this series is that it is based on a phenomenally successful series of shorts that was co-created by veteran, Joel Veitch which makes ‘Bad Dinosaurs’ quite promising.

Where animation is concerned, it will be produced by Able & Baker (Love Death and Robots; Dragon Rider, etc), and will be directed by the Academy Award shortlisted and multi-award winner Simone Giampaolo.
